Output e7dd9322017622826bb80eae8d60bcd988e021064aa04e908d053d4d930362ae:1

value
495575
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ccc0c456871ef863e08a4d8f521c7753eea85e6a OP_EQUALVERIFY OP_CHECKSIG
address
1KfdmpJb2hoUrLipu4CaaBF4uy9s2YSLTT
transaction
e7dd9322017622826bb80eae8d60bcd988e021064aa04e908d053d4d930362ae
spent
true